The chemoinformatics market is expected to register a CAGR of around 13% over the period of 2021-2027. Cheminformatics is a new area of information technology (IT) focused on the collection, storage, analysis, and manipulation of chemical data. Chemical data includes small molecule formulas, structures, properties, spectra, and biological and industrial activities. Cheminformatics helps define archived data logs and depict three-dimensional (3D) molecular structures, further enabling the search and comparison of compounds with specific properties. As a result, it is widely used in the pharmaceutical industry to discover and develop new biotechnology processes and products. Chemoinformatics is being widely utilized in drug discovery & designing, information handling, screening, molecular modelling, analytical chemistry, Quantitative structure-activity relationship (QSAR), and also in polymers, food science & material science. The applications of this technique are in chemical data collection, representation, analysis, database designing, structure prediction, and building statistical models.

The rise in the investment in research and development (R & D) projects is driving the demand for chemoinformatics to validate potential drug candidates and effectively manage data generated during molecular and atomic reactions. Moreover, the increasing awareness about personalized medicine is driving the market growth. For instance, in 2012, the number of personalized medicine in the U.S was 81 which increased to 286 in 2020.

Furthermore, the increasing prevalence of various chronic diseases significantly boosts the demand for therapeutics which increase the discovery of the new drugs in the market. This rise in drug discovery, increases the industry funding, mergers and acquisition, and investments in the industry is anticipated to positively impact the chemoinformatics market globally. For example, In 2020, Optibrium, a developer of software for drug discovery, announced a collaboration with MSD tradename of Merck & Co., Inc, Kenilworth NJ USA. As part of the collaboration, MSD has adopted Optibrium's StarDrop™ software as a central component of their cheminformatics infrastructure.
